Master Critical Senior Facility Technician at Coca Cola Enterprise Global Data Center

Schneider Electric
06.2003 - 02.2012
  • Support and management of facility infrastructure uptime and operational excellence leading to 100 percent uptime. Support and operate a 2N+1 100,000 sq. ft. data center responsible for 40 billion dollars of revenue annually. Manage all facilities functions including building maintenance, electrical and mechanical systems, fire protection systems, CMMS systems, work order management, safety programs. Assist in space planning, standards development, manage/oversee electrical and/or mechanical changes and assist in overseeing construction projects and supervise contractors. Quarterly score card and annual review of vendor performance and improvements. Implemented and developed MOP’s, SOP’s, EOP’s, and Incident reports.
  • Daily, weekly, monthly operational reports.
  • Quarterly and annual review of vendor performance and improvements.
  • SME Onsite Safety Coordinator.
  • Maintained and developed maintenance schedules making sure all equipment in infrastructure are maintenance compliant and forecast planning per equipment.
  • Onsite SME of all systems dealing with infrastructure. Leader/driver of all improvements and upgrades impacting facility and operation, while working directly with Schneider engineering group.
  • Inspect and service medium/low voltage switchgear (13.8KV to 480 V).
  • Maintain and oversee (12) UPS systems (500 KVA).
  • Maintain and oversee (13) PDU systems (225 KVA).
  • Perform generator load bank testing on (6) 2,000 KW diesel generators.
  • Inspect and service (96) 40 Ton CRAH units, (7) 400-ton rotary air-cooled chillers.
  • Supervise the on-site management of sub-contractors and vendors.
